Resin or Ceramic: Decoding the Conundrum

At the heart of every DC contactor dilemma lies the eternal question: resin or ceramic? Altran Magnetics deftly navigates this conundrum, offering insights into the nuanced disparities between these two materials.

Resin: A Resilient Contender

Resin encapsulation is a stalwart choice for DC contactors, owing to its resilience in demanding operational environments. Resin-based DC contactors are ideal for lower-voltage applications. These contactors are crafted from epoxy resin and exhibit exceptional thermal stability and mechanical robustness. The encapsulation process ensures ingress protection, safeguarding vital internal components against the vagaries of moisture and contaminants.

Advantages of Resin DC Contactors:

    1. Thermal Management: Resin's superior thermal conductivity facilitates efficient heat dissipation, mitigating overheating risks and enhancing operational longevity.
    2. Mechanical Durability: With high tensile strength and vibration resistance, resin contactors withstand the rigors of high-intensity usage, ensuring sustained performance.
    3. Corrosion Resistance: Impervious to corrosion, resin contactors thrive even in harsh environmental conditions, making them a preferred choice for outdoor installations.

Ceramic: Precision Personified

Ceramic DC contactors emerge as a beacon of reliability and precision in precision engineering. Altran Magnetics harnesses the inherent properties of ceramic materials to craft contactors that epitomize precision and performance.

Advantages of Ceramic DC Contactors:

    1. Dielectric Strength: Ceramic's exceptional dielectric properties render contactors impervious to electrical breakdown, ensuring uninterrupted power flow and enhanced safety. They are ideal for higher voltage applications.
    2. Dimensional Stability: With minimal thermal expansion, ceramic contactors maintain dimensional integrity across a broad temperature range, guaranteeing precise functionality in diverse operating conditions.
    3. Chemical Inertness: Resistant to chemical degradation, ceramic contactors exhibit unparalleled longevity, making them a preferred choice for applications demanding uncompromising reliability.

Altran Magnetics holds several certifications demonstrating its commitment to quality and customer satisfaction. Some of the certifications include the following:

  1. ISO 9001:2015 - This certification is awarded to companies implementing a quality management system that meets international standards.
  2. AS9100D - This certification is specific to the aerospace industry and demonstrates that Altran Magnetics has a quality management system that meets the requirements of aerospace customers.
  3. ITAR - This certification is required for companies that deal with defense-related products or services and ensures that all employees and processes adhere to strict government regulations.
  4. RoHS - This certification indicates that Altran Magnetics' products meet the Restriction of Hazardous Substances Directive requirements, which restricts using certain hazardous substances in electronic products.
  5. UL - This certification indicates that Altran Magnetics' products have been tested and certified by Underwriters Laboratories, a global safety consulting and certification company.
